Basic addition skills form the foundation of a child's mathematical understanding, making them crucial for lifelong learning. For parents and teachers, engaging kids aged 4-8 in an extra challenge enhances not only their arithmetic abilities but also critical thinking, problem-solving, and confidence. These early years are formative; a solid grasp of addition can ease the transition to more complex math concepts as children progress through school.
Incorporating fun and interactive addition challenges can make learning engaging, promoting a love for numbers and fostering a positive attitude towards math. It encourages creative problem-solving as students explore different ways to reach solutions. Moreover, extra challenges can cater to varying learning paces, allowing advanced students to soar while giving additional support to those who need it.
Parents and teachers who actively nurture these skills are investing in their children's academic success and emotional well-being. The ability to solve basic math problems not only aids in everyday situations but also builds resilience and a growth mindset. Therefore, prioritizing basic addition skills through extra challenges is a proactive step toward ensuring children are well-equipped for their educational journeys and future endeavors. This focus builds a strong, confident learner ready to tackle more complex challenges ahead.
